On the metric compactification of infinite-dimensional $\ell_{p}$ spaces

Abstract

The notion of metric compactification was introduced by Gromov and later rediscovered by Rieffel; and has been mainly studied on proper geodesic metric spaces. We present here a generalization of the metric compactification that can be applied to infinite-dimensional Banach spaces. Thereafter we give a complete description of the metric compactification of infinite-dimensional p\ell_{p} spaces for all 1p<1\leq p < \infty. We also give a full characterization of the metric compactification of infinite-dimensional Hilbert spaces.
